steel tariff surge threatens UK exports and auto supply chains"},"content":{"rendered":"<div><\/div>\n<p>The European Union\u2019s decision to slash duty-free steel quotas and double tariffs on excess imports to 50% has triggered alarm among British steelmakers and European manufacturers alike. <\/p>\n<p>The move, designed to shield the EU\u2019s domestic steel sector from global oversupply, could reshape Europe\u2019s industrial trade links and expose the UK to one of its toughest export challenges since Brexit.<\/p>\n<p>Brussels\u2019 <a target=\"_blank\" href=\"https:\/\/ec.europa.eu\/commission\/presscorner\/detail\/en\/ip_25_2293\">new proposal<\/a> aims to replace the current \u201csafeguard\u201d system \u2014 due to expire in 2026 \u2014 with a tougher, permanent regime. <\/p>\n<p>It would reduce tariff-free quotas by 47% compared with 2024 levels and raise duties from 25% to 50% on imports beyond those limits. <\/p>\n<p>The European Commission said the plan answers long-standing demands from member states and unions to defend EU steelmakers and jobs, while aligning with the bloc\u2019s decarbonisation goals.<\/p>\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">UK steel at risk as Brussels tightens import rules<\/h2>\n<p>The UK steel industry is particularly exposed, with around 80% of its exports heading to EU markets. <\/p>\n<p>The new tariffs threaten to cut off access to Britain\u2019s most important trading destination, already strained by energy costs, plant closures, and lost competitiveness.<\/p>\n<p>The move adds another blow to a sector that has struggled to recover from US tariffs of 25% on steel exports, and recent domestic job cuts at major plants in Port Talbot and Scunthorpe. <\/p>\n<p>Industry groups warn that tighter EU import restrictions could divert surplus global steel \u2014 especially from Asia \u2014 toward the UK, driving down domestic prices and hurting producers.<\/p>\n<p>Prime Minister Keir Starmer confirmed that discussions with Brussels and Washington are underway to prevent further market disruption. <\/p>\n<p>Industry Minister Chris McDonald said the government is also exploring \u201cstronger trade measures\u201d to protect UK producers from unfair pricing practices.<\/p>\n<p>Unlike Norway, Iceland, and Liechtenstein \u2014 which enjoy exemption from EU quotas as part of the European Economic Area \u2014 the UK must now negotiate its own terms. <\/p>\n<p>The Commission has also indicated potential exemptions for Ukraine due to its wartime conditions, though no similar flexibility has yet been offered to Britain.<\/p>\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Brussels seeks balance amid global steel tensions<\/h2>\n<p>The EU\u2019s move follows similar tariff actions by the US and Canada. <\/p>\n<p>Washington recently raised its steel and aluminium import duties to 50%, while Ottawa introduced a 25% surtax on steel initially produced in China.<\/p>\n<p>Both countries cited unfair competition from subsidised imports and national security concerns.<\/p>\n<p>The European Commission said it would continue coordinating with global partners to address \u201csteel overcapacity,\u201d which it described as a worldwide challenge. <\/p>\n<p>The new regime will be subject to approval from EU member states and the European Parliament before implementation.<\/p>\n<p>Several governments, particularly those with strong automotive sectors such as Germany, are expected to lobby for adjustments or transitional support. <\/p>\n<p>In the meantime, the UK remains in discussions with the EU over possible quota allocations, seeking to avoid severe disruption to a \u00a34 billion export trade.<\/p>\n<p>The coming months will reveal whether Brussels\u2019 push to secure its steel industry can coexist with its commitment to free trade \u2014 or whether it risks igniting a new round of industrial friction between Europe and its
